10/10 Excellent
Anamarija M.
Oct 27, 2023
Liked: Cleanliness, check-in, communication, location, listing accuracy
Comfy place to stay
Anamarija M.
Stayed 7 nights in Oct 2023









Yes, this property allows dogs (limit 1 total) with a maximum weight of up to 55 lbs per pet.
Check-in begins at 1:00 PM.
Check-out is at 10:30 AM.
Located in North York, this apartment building is within 1 mi (2 km) of Downsview Park and York University. Chesswood Arena and Scotiabank Pond are also within 2 mi (3 km). Finch West Station is 12 minutes by foot and York University Station is 28 minutes.
Get instant answers with AI powered search of property information and reviews.